id
INTEGER (primary key), globally unique identifier for each intron
dinucleotide_pair
TEXT, terminal dinucleotide sequences of the intron
is_minor
INTEGER, indicates if the intron is a minor intron (1) or not (0)
score
REAL, score representing the probability (0-100%) of the intron being minor
length
INTEGER, length of the intron in base pairs
transcript_id
INTEGER (foreign key referencing transcripts(id)), parent transcript
ordinal_index
INTEGER, ordinal position of the intron within the transcript (e.g., 3 for the third intron)
start
INTEGER, start position of the intron in the genome
end
INTEGER, end position of the intron in the genome
taxonomy_id
INTEGER (foreign key referencing genomes(taxonomy_id)), NCBI taxonomy identifier for species
scored_motifs
TEXT, motifs scored for the intron
phase
INTEGER, phase of the intron in coding sequence (0, 1, or 2 or null for introns outside of coding sequence)
in_cds
INTEGER, indicates if the intron is within the coding sequence (1) or not (0; e.g., UTR introns)
relative_position
REAL, relative position of the intron within the transcript (as a percentage of coding length)
